The JBL Quantum 360X Wireless Gaming Headset is designed for gamers seeking versatility across platforms, including Xbox, PlayStation, and Nintendo Switch. Released in 2026, this headset boasts a sleek, modern design with comfortable ear cushions and an adjustable headband, ensuring a snug fit for extended gaming sessions. The lightweight construction enhances portability, making it easy to take your gaming experience on the go.
Performance-wise, the Quantum 360X delivers decent sound quality, featuring JBL's Quantum Sound Signature that aims to provide an immersive audio experience. The 2.4GHz wireless connectivity ensures a stable connection with minimal latency, allowing for seamless gameplay. The headset also includes a detachable boom microphone, which offers clear voice communication with teammates. However, while the sound quality is satisfactory, it may not meet the expectations of audiophiles or competitive gamers seeking top-tier audio fidelity.
Key features include customizable RGB lighting, a long-lasting battery life of up to 20 hours, and compatibility with various gaming platforms. While the overall score of 6.6/10 indicates some room for improvement, the JBL Quantum 360X remains a solid choice for casual gamers looking for a reliable and stylish wireless headset.
